Introduction to Butyl Rubber Sealant

Butyl rubber sealant is a versatile adhesive product designed for providing airtight and watertight seals in various applications. This sealant is a pliable, synthetic rubber that exhibits excellent adhesion to many surfaces, making it a staple in numerous industries. Its unique composition allows it to maintain its sealing properties in a range of environmental conditions.

Composition and Properties

At its core, butyl rubber sealant is composed of a polymer made from isobutylene mixed with a small amount of isoprene. This combination results in a material that is flexible, resistant to weathering, and impermeable to air and water. Applications and Uses

Butyl rubber sealant's adaptability makes it suitable for a broad range of uses. It is commonly employed in the construction industry for sealing joints, in the automotive sector for windshield installation, and in the manufacturing of insulated glass units. Advantages of Butyl Rubber Sealant

The sealant's primary advantage is its flexibility, which allows it to accommodate movement while maintaining a seal. It is also waterproof and can withstand extreme temperatures, making it ideal for outdoor applications.
